- Prasenjeet KambleFeb 19, 2023 · 3 years agoTornado Cash dusting, as the name suggests, is a technique used to 'dust' addresses with small amounts of cryptocurrency. This practice can have implications for the security of digital currencies. Dusting attacks can be used to de-anonymize users and track their transactions, potentially compromising their privacy and security. It's important for users to be aware of this technique and take appropriate measures to protect their digital assets. One way to mitigate the impact of Tornado Cash dusting is to regularly consolidate and sweep dusted addresses. By transferring the dusted amounts to a new address, users can minimize the risk of being targeted or tracked. Additionally, using privacy-focused cryptocurrencies and decentralized exchanges can provide an extra layer of security. It's worth noting that while Tornado Cash dusting can pose security risks, it is not a flaw in the underlying technology of digital currencies. Instead, it highlights the importance of user awareness and proactive security measures. By staying informed and implementing best practices, users can maintain a high level of security for their digital assets.
